CHARGING THE BATTERY
Before using your device for the rst time you’ll need to charge its battery.
1. Connect the USB power cable to the charging power adapter.
Only use Cat® phone approved chargers and cables. Unapproved equipment may cause damage to the device or cause
batteries to explode.
2. Open the USB port cover and connect the USB power cable to the USB port.
Be careful not to use excessive force when plugging the USB cable. Any damage caused by attempting to insert the
connector incorrectly is not covered by the warranty.
3. Plug the charger into an AC mains socket.
4. When charging is complete remove the USB cable from the device, then unplug the power adapter from the mains
socket. Close the USB port cover on the device.
NOTE:
Avoid leaving the device plugged in once it is fully charged.
IMPORTANT INFORMATION REGARDING FUTURE USE OF
BATTERY
If the battery is completely exhausted, your device may not power on immediately after charging starts. Allow the battery
to charge for a few minutes before attempting to turn it on. The on-screen charge animation may not be displayed during
this period.
When the battery power level is low, your device will display a prompt. When the battery power is almost exhausted, your
device will power off automatically. The time required to charge the battery depends on its age and the environmental
temperature.
POWERING YOUR DEVICE ON/OFF
POWER ON
Press and hold Power .
The rst time you turn on your phone, you will see a Welcome Screen. Select your preferred language to continue the set-up.
NOTE:
A Wi-Fi or Data connection is required to access certain services. You can skip set-up and complete at another time. A
KaiOS account is required to use some of the KaiOS services on this device.
